What is this product?
The Husqvarna 460 Rancher is a gas powered chainsaw built around a 60.3-cc, 3.6-HP X-Torq two-stroke engine. This 24 inch chainsaw is intended for heavy land clearing, tree cutting and stump removal. It’s a professional-grade, 2-cycle chainsaw with features like Smart Start, Air Injection and an automatic adjustable oil pump for long cuts.
Key Features
From the Manufacturer (About This Item)
- Bar length: Recommended 13″ (min) to 24″ (max) — this listing includes the 24 inch chainsaw setup.
- Effortless Start-Up: Smart Start for quick starts and an inertia-activated chain brake to reduce kickback risk.
- Superior Performance: 60.3-cc X-Torq engine reduces emissions up to 60% and increases fuel efficiency up to 20%.
- Air Injection Technology: Centrifugal air cleaning system expels larger dust and debris before the air filter.
- Ergonomics: 7° offset front handle, LowVib technology and side-mounted tensioning system.
Detailed Description
The Husqvarna 460 Rancher gas powered chainsaw combines maneuverability and ease-of-use with the muscle needed for big jobs. The X-Torq engine delivers the power-to-weight ratio many pros expect from a 2-cycle chainsaw, while Smart Start and combined choke/stop controls make cold starts less frustrating. The centrifugal Air Injection prolongs engine life by keeping large particles out of the air filter.
This 60.3cc 3.6 HP chainsaw is a great pick for a 24 inch bar chainsaw for cutting large hardwoods and heavy-duty tasks like land clearing or large log bucking. The automatic adjustable oil pump keeps chain lubrication consistent for long cuts, and LowVib reduces operator fatigue for extended use on the ranch or farm.
Pros and Cons
Pros
- Powerful engine: 60.3 cc chainsaw power suitable for heavy land clearing and stump removal.
- Fuel efficiency: X-Torq two-stroke technology gives improved fuel economy.
- Durability: Air Injection and robust build for professional chainsaw use.
- Ergonomics: LowVib handle and Smart Start for comfortable, easy starting.
- Service and warranty: Option to extend warranty by purchasing qualifying pre-mixed fuel at purchase.
Cons
- Weight: A 24 inch chainsaw is heavier than smaller bars — consider your tolerance for extended overhead work.
- Noise and fumes: As a gas chainsaw, it produces emissions and requires proper PPE and fuel handling.
- Maintenance: 2-cycle engines need regular mixture, spark plug and air filter care.

What maintenance does a 2-cycle X-Torq chainsaw need?
Regular maintenance includes: using proper 2-stroke fuel mix, cleaning/replacing the air filter, inspecting the chain and bar, and following a step-by-step guide to bar and chain replacement on gas chainsaws. For engine longevity, follow manufacturer-recommended service intervals and use Husqvarna-approved lubricants.
Is the Husqvarna 460 safe for occasional users?
It’s safe when used with proper PPE, training, and respect for the saw’s power. If you’re looking for a low kickback chainsaw setup for tree trimming, consider using reduced-kickback bars and chains and ensure chain brakes and safety features are functional.
